What's Causing The Rhythmic Buzzing On My Recording?

I was recording with a uni-directional mic and a buzz was appearing on the recording at a rate of about one "buzz" per second (not a constant "buzzzzzzzzzzz.") This mic never did this before on other recordings in the past two weeks. Any ideas on the problem, those of you who record music/sound?

    Sounds like sixty cycle hum. Your mic or cable must be near a lamp or an outlet or a dimmer. Move it away or turn off the offending light and it should stop.
